  • What Affects Your Car Shipping Cost When Shipping Between Ohio & Texas: Vehicle year/make/model: The calculator instantly pulls curb weight and dimensions—every 1,000 lbs adds ~$80–$120 on the 1,200–1,400 mile OH→TX run. Example: a Honda Accord (3,200 lbs) from Cleveland (44113) to Houston (77002) averages $950–$1,250 open transport; a Ford F-250 (6,200 lbs) jumps to $1,200–$1,550 (+22–28%). Oversized lifted trucks common in rural Ohio trigger $150–$300 extra due to top-deck placement on I-71/I-45.
     
  • Vehicle running condition: Inoperable vehicles cost $200–$350 extra on this route. Cleveland’s narrow East-Side streets or Cincinnati’s hilly Over-the-Rhine neighborhoods require rollback or winch service (+$150). Houston’s sprawling subdivisions and Dallas high-rise garages demand forklift access (+$175). Pro tip: avoid pickup during Ohio’s spring thaw (March–April) when muddy driveways prevent safe loading; in Texas, schedule before afternoon Gulf thunderstorms.
     
  • ZIP codes of starting point and destination: Cost per mile drops to $0.85–$1.15 for 1,200+ miles. Cleveland 44113 → Houston 77002 (urban-to-urban) = $1,050 avg; Toledo 43604 → Laredo 78040 (border area) = $1,300 due to $250 remote surcharge. I-71/I-75 corridor (Columbus 43215 → Dallas 75201) saves $100 via carrier hubs in Louisville and Memphis. Avoid ZIPs near Port of Houston (77029)—terminal congestion adds 1-day delay.
     
  • Desired timeframe for shipping: Winter ice storms along I-70/I-44 (Dec–Feb) and Texas summer heat (Jun–Aug) spike demand 25–35%, pushing Cleveland→Dallas rates to $1,400–$1,700. April–May and September–October drop to $850–$1,150. Gulf hurricane season (Jun–Nov) triggers $150 weather contingency fees for Houston-area deliveries. Guaranteed 3-day delivery (e.g., Cincinnati 45202 → Austin 78701) = +30% ($1,450) vs standard 4–6 days.
     
  • Desired method for shipping: Open transport (92% of OH→TX volume) averages $1,100; enclosed (muscle cars, exotics) = $1,500–$1,900 (+40–65%) due to road debris on I-45. Top-load open (+$75) protects from Texas dust storms; bottom-load risks oil-field gravel damage—choose enclosed for classics. Door-to-door in Akron 44308 saves $90 vs terminal in Columbus 43216. Expedited 48-hour pickup from Dayton 45402 = +28% ($1,350)—ideal to beat incoming Gulf storms.

Route Overview

 

Approx. Distance~1,150–1,300 miles (Cleveland/Akron to Dallas/Houston)
Drive Time (Non-stop)17–20 hours
Primary RouteI-71 S → I-65 S → I-40 W → I-30 W (to Dallas) or I-71 S → I-65 S → I-59 S → I-20 W (to Houston)
TypeInterstate / Cross-country transport
Key Cities Along RouteCleveland → Columbus → Cincinnati → Louisville → Nashville → Memphis → Little Rock → Dallas
(alternate to Houston: Birmingham → Jackson → Shreveport → Houston)
Terrain / ConditionsRolling hills in Ohio, flat to gently rolling in Kentucky/Tennessee, flat plains in Arkansas/Texas; urban traffic in Cincinnati, Nashville, Memphis, Dallas; potential for winter snow/ice in Ohio, severe thunderstorms/tornado risk in spring, extreme heat in Texas summer

 

Estimated Transit Time

 

Average Delivery Window3–5 days (door-to-door service)
Quickest Possible Delivery2–3 days (expedited shipping, priority dispatch)
Standard Delivery4 days typical (driver covers 450–550 highway miles/day)
Delay FactorsUrban traffic (Cincinnati, Nashville, Dallas), road construction, severe weather (snow, thunderstorms, hurricanes near Gulf), pickup scheduling, holiday congestion

 

Operational Notes

 

Transport ModesOpen Carrier — standard, multiple vehicles per trailer; cost-effective; exposure to elements.
Enclosed Carrier — premium protection for luxury/exotic vehicles; limited capacity; higher price.
Single-Vehicle / Dedicated — direct pickup/delivery; fastest service; higher cost.
Terminal-to-Terminal — lower cost, requires drop-off/pickup at terminals; may involve additional local transport.
Average Cost Range$900–$1,300 (open) / $1,400–$1,900 (enclosed), depending on vehicle size and season
Pickup Timeframe After BookingTypically 1–4 days; may extend to 5–6 days during peak season
Insurance CoverageCarrier liability included; supplemental insurance recommended for high-value vehicles
Route EfficiencyHigh-traffic north-south corridor with strong carrier volume and frequent backhauls (especially Ohio → Texas energy/jobs market)
Tracking & UpdatesMost carriers provide GPS tracking, ETAs, and regular driver updates

What Affects Your Car Shipping Rate when shipping between Ohio & Texas?

  • ✔ Vehicle dimensions & weight: larger/heavier vehicles commonly add 10–30% to the base price.
  • ✔ Transport type: open carriers are standard; enclosed increases cost ~40–60% on long hauls.
  • ✔ Pickup / delivery location: residential or rural TX locations typically add $150–$400.
  • ✔ Expedited or guaranteed pickup: +25–50% depending on window and carrier availability.
  • ✔ Insurance / declared value: basic carrier cargo coverage included; declared-value/top-up insurance options add incremental cost.

Considerations that affect shipping rates (quick table)

ConsiderationLow ImpactHigh Impact
Weight< 3,500 lbs: baseline> 5,000 lbs: +10–30%
OperabilityRunning: standardInoperable / non-drivable: +$200–$500 (equipment + labor)
Storage / HoldFree 48–72 hours typical at terminals$25–$50/day after free window
Special PermitsTypical cars: noneOversize/overspec vehicles: permit fees & routing (see state DOT)

Ohio & Texas — State insights and short rules

  • ✔ Width/Height rules: Federal and state permitting treat standard passenger vehicles as legal; oversize permits required when width exceeds ≈8.5' (OH/TX DOT).
  • ✔ Prep requirements (common carrier requests): remove loose items, <¼ tank gas recommended, secure or remove antennas/soft trim — carriers document condition on Bill of Lading.
  • ✔ Major interstate corridors used for OH↔TX: I-70 W / I-44 W / I-35 S (northern OH to DFW); I-75 S / I-10 W (southern OH to Houston).
  • ✔ Insurance: carriers carry cargo insurance; request carrier’s DOT/MC and insurance limits, and obtain Bill of Lading copy at pickup.

Cheapest practices to ship a car between OH & TX

  1. ✔ Compare 3–5 brokers & direct carriers for the date window — long hauls like OH–TX show significant price variance.
  2. ✔ Use terminal-to-terminal service instead of door-to-door when possible (saves ~$150–$400, especially in rural TX).
  3. ✔ Schedule outside peak holiday/summer windows and avoid expedited pickups unless necessary.
  4. ✔ Consolidate shipments or move multiple vehicles to get per-unit discounts.
  5. ✔ Confirm carrier DOT/MC, review Bill of Lading, and document pre-existing damage with photos.

Typical Cost Ranges
 

While exact costs depend on the factors above, here are some general ranges for shipping a standard sedan in the U.S:

 

  • Short Distance (500 miles or less): $300–$600 (open transport, running vehicle)

  • Medium Distance (500–1,500 miles): $600–$1,200

  • Long Distance (1,500+ miles): $1,000–$2,000

  • Enclosed Transport Premium: Add 30–60% to the base cost

  • Non-Running Vehicle Fee: Add $100–$300

  • Expedited Shipping Fee: Add 20–50%

Expert Advice for Efficient Vehicle Shipping in Ohio and Texas

We want you to have a seamless shipping experience, and these are a few steps you can take to get your car ready for the road:

Shipping a car with less than ¼ tank of fuel cuts curb weight and lowers shipping costs.

Please disable the car alarm and remove any toll tags or parking tags.

Please remove any detachable accessories: bike racks, rooftop carriers, lights, etc.

You can ship up to 100 lbs of personal items, as long as they’re secured and in the trunk or cargo area. 

Go over  your car for fluid leaks: motor oil, coolant, transmission, brake or power steering fluid. Transport drivers can refuse to load a vehicle with fluid leaks. 

Please be sure all tires are inflated, the battery is fully charged and all lights work. 

Remember that for low ground clearance vehicles like lowriders, exotics and sports cars, enclosed transport is the recommended service.
